Witchblade
Canon Powers/Facts:
- Creates living metal armor around its host.
- Creates multiple bladed weapons.
- Can summon fire and immune to fire.
- Can cut through spirits/ghosts.
- Can resurrect its hosts from the dead, provided they were not slain with a magical item, like an Artifact.
- Can heal its host and others.
- Can sense malicious intent.
- Can only be worn by females.
- The Witchblade, despite its name, is actually male.
Non-Canon Powers/Facts:
- Transforming into a “super form”/crimson form. This was adapted from the Witchblade anime.
- The Trinity Form was something I created for Vol. 2, the only time this came close to possible, was when Witchblade and The Darkness were inhabiting the same host, which also happened to be male.
Angelus
Canon Powers/Facts:
- Creates autonomous living servants that can continue to exist after the Angelus is purged from its host.
- Can create various weaponry, except for guns.
- Can take control of its host.
- Is strongest in the light of day but weakens in the shadows of the night.
- Can wield fire.
- Can only inhabit a female host, and the Angelus chooses its host.
- The Angelus can extend the life of its host indefinitely. Making it so that they don’t require food or water while bonded.
- Can resurrect its hosts from the dead, provided they were not slain with a magical item, like an Artifact.
Non-Canon Powers/Facts:
- The created beings of the Angelus are not called “Sentinels”, I needed a word that would distinguish them from angels, as they are the guard and servants of the Angelus, not God.
The Darkness
Canon Powers/Facts:
- Can create weapons made of shadows.
- Can resurrect its hosts from the dead, provided they were not slain with a magical item, like an Artifact.
- Can create demon-like creatures to do its bidding, however, unlike the Angelus, if the host of the Darkness is slain, then the creatures will disappear with it.
- Can create an armor that makes its wearer neigh invincible. Superman actually battled the Darkness Armor once, and nearly lost if it wasn’t for the night turning into day. The armor takes on an appearance based on the personality of its current host.
- The Darkness can extend the life of its host indefinitely. Making it so that they don’t require food or water while bonded.
- The Darkness gains strength from the shadows, and from devouring the hearts of its victims. But when exposed to powerful light, it will burn and retreat into its host.
- Can create tentacles that can whip around and slash through most objects with ease.
- The Darkness’ host must never engage in intercourse with a woman, if that happens, the Darkness will attach itself to the soul of the unborn male child, and the moment that happens the host will die the instant the mother is impregnated. This has led to previous hosts created constructs to satisfy those urges.
- The Darkness will remain dormant in the soul of the host until their twenty first birthday. Until then the host is plagued with nightmares and whispers courtesy of the Darkness.
- The Darklings are little goblin creatures from the same video game. They were funny little monsters, so I wanted to bring them in as well.
Non-Canon Powers/Facts:
- The Darkness Guns are weapons from the video game of the same name, but I brought them into the story because they were cool.
- Shadow teleportation was something I added, it felt right and something that I though the Darkness could do.
- The term “Servants” was something I called the stronger, more elaborate monsters created by the Darkness, I wanted something to distinguish between the Angelus’ creations and the Darkness’, whereas the Sentinels live serve and follow the Angelus, the Servants are created with the sole purpose of doing the Darkness’ bidding.
Spear of Destiny
Canon Powers/Facts:
- Its true power can only be brought out by a descendant of Jesus, aka the Magdalena.
- Can slay supernatural beings, whether they are good or evil.
Non-Canon Powers/Facts:
- The various forms that it transforms into are an homage to Fairy King Harlequin from “The Seven Deadly Sins” anime/manga. This is based on some info that says the Spear may not be the Artifact’s original form.
Ember Stone
Canon Powers/Facts:
- Can create and manipulate fire.
- Can create fire constructs.
- Can transform its wearer into a fiery being.
- Can transform its wearer into a dragon.
- Represents life.
Non-Canon Powers/Facts:
- Crystalized fire, I borrowed this from “Promare”.
- Breathing in fire to heal others. This I also borrowed from “Promare”. It’s not entirely made apparent in my research that the Ember Stone can heal its host or heal others, but given that it is stated it represents life, I don’t think this is entirely out of its capabilities.
- Controlling who the flames burn, also from “Promare”. Although, again, something I think is within the Ember Stone’s power.
Glacier Stone
Canon Powers/Facts:
- Can create ice constructs.
- Can transform its host into a Frost Giant.
- Represents death.
Non-Canon Powers/Facts:
- Controlling water and freezing blood. Something I think is within its abilities.
- Creating blizzards, but also something I think it can do.
The Wheel of Shadows
Canon Powers/Facts:
- Can manipulate the time of organic and inorganic matter, it can age them to the point of decay or regress age to the point that a person will return to being a baby or zygote, and an object back to its raw material.
- Transforms its wielder into a shadow form and can manipulate the shadows of its body and around it as a weapon.
- It cannot make the wielder go back or forward in time.

The Rapture
Canon Powers/Facts:
- Allows the wearer to enter Hell.
- Allows the wearer to bestow hope unto a damned soul to grant them entry into Heaven. However, it never specifies how this decision is made, whether it’s the wielder that makes the decision or if it’s the Rapture itself is unknown, as far as to me anyway.
Non-Canon Powers/Facts:
- The ability to render the wearer invisible while in Hell. I gave it this ability as it would seem bad if a demon suddenly found you wandering around Hell and you were still alive.
- The ability to survive in Hell. Much to the first point, there’s no way a living human could survive the realm of Hell unless they were a demigod or something else.
Pandora’s Box
Canon Powers/Facts:
- Can create chaos and destruction.
- Can compel people to kill each other.
Non-Canon Powers/Facts:
- The musical aspect was just thrown in there for the Siren’s.
Blood Sword
Canon Powers/Facts:
- Can cut down supernatural beings.
- Is possessed by a demon.
- Will compel its wielder to kill until its blood lust is satisfied.
Non-Canon Powers/Facts:
- Can use the blood of its host as a weapon. I was inspired by “Deadman Wonderland”
- The Japanese titled attacks were inspired due to the look of the Blood Sword, which looks like a katana.
- Regeneration. I thought that this power would be something it could possess given that I gave it the power to control the wielders own blood.
